Last week I received my vintage cameras I ordered for “through the viewfinder” photography. I’m so excited to try something new! This is my very first shot that I took. I rigged up a light-blocking tube, you can actually see the leftovers in the corner here! There is lot I need to learn, but I love it!


I made my tube last night, so I was so excited for daylight to try more ttv shots! This is our weeping cherry tree in our backyard. I used Florabella textures on it.
Scarlett – Soft Light mode – 69% opacity
Mai Tai – Overlay mode – 100% opacity (I desaturated this texture a bit before applying it this photo)

I sure have a happy mailbox this week! And a happy me! I’m so excited to receive these vintage cameras so I can start my collection!
I got this Argoflex Seventy-Five to try out “Through-the-Viewfinder” photography. The viewfinder is nice and dirty and scratched! I was hoping I’d get a dirty one! And guess what… There’s a roll of FILM inside!! It was used and has 4 exposures left. So I’m going to use those up and go get the film developed. I can’t wait to see what’s on it! I loove history!
